O. DeM 00294 | |
Other nos.: | O. IFAO 00352 |
Description: | Limestone, 7.5 x 7 cm. Red ink, obverse 4 lines, reverse two horizontal rows of dots. Damaged; ends of all lines on obverse lost. |
Classification: | account : name |
Keywords: | vegetables |
Provenance: | Deir el-Medina; 'region basse au sud du temple' (according to Clere MSS.); found during excavations Bruyere 1930-1931; mark: ST |
Publication: | Černý, Ostraca Deir El Medineh IV, 14, pl. 15 (description, transcription); Kitchen, Ramesside Inscriptions III, 526 (transcription) |
Dates mentioned: | rnp.t-sp 40 <...> sw 8 (obv. 1 - or rnp.t-sp 48? see Remarks) |
Dates attributed: | Dyn. 19, year 48 Ramesses II? (Černý, Kitchen) |
Contents: | List of vegetables brought by or for some persons mentioned by name. |
Terminology: | in [...] (obv. 1); wHm (obv. 2) |
Names/Titles: | Ms (obv. 4); Nbw-Hr-Tr.t (f.; obv. 3); 4r-iA (obv. 2 - or PA-sr-iA ; obv. [1]-2?) |
Remarks: | Date(s) mentioned: Černý and Kitchen read rnp.t-sp 48(?) in obv. 1, but note that the characters read as '8' would have the form characteristic of day-dates. |
